Looking to do an English IPA, not that I'm sick of the citrus hops but it's nice to have some different flavours.

Thank the Maker IPA
English IPA
OG 1.062 FG 1.011
IBU 61.6 Color 7.8

Marris Otter - 11 lb
Amber Malt - 8 oz
Victory - 8 oz
Carapils - 12 oz

Mash at 148F for 75 min

EKG - 1.5 oz 60 min
Bramling Cross - 1 oz 30 min
EKG - 1.5 oz steep/whirlpool - 20 min
Bramling Cross - 2 oz steep/whirlpool - 20 min

plan is to use WLP007 but was toying with something like West Yorkshire

Dry Hop with 2 oz EKG for 4 or 5 days
